Instagram Video/Reel Downloader Stable
收藏Instagram Video/Reel Downloader Stable API 数据集概述
基本信息
- API名称: Instagram Video/Reel Downloader Stable
- 类别: Social
- 提供商: FastLink API
- 当前版本: v1 (1.0.2)
- 订阅计划: BASIC ($0.00/月), PRO ($9.99/月), ULTRA ($23.99/月), MEGA ($59.99/月)
概述
该API是一个稳定可靠的REST API,用于即时下载Instagram视频和Reels。它允许开发者从Instagram帖子中提取视频下载链接和元数据,适用于需要快速、高质量访问Instagram媒体内容的应用程序、机器人或工具的开发。
主要特性
- 简单易用:具有最小设置要求的直接REST端点
- 快速处理:快速视频数据提取和链接生成
- 可靠:基于成熟技术(Node.js, Express, Axios)构建
- 文档齐全:具有详细响应示例的清晰API端点
- 启用CORS:可与前端应用程序无缝协作
- 错误处理:包含HTTP状态代码的全面错误消息
- 生产就绪:部署在具有SSL支持的安全基础设施上
- 速率限制:防止滥用的公平使用策略
API端点
1. 健康检查
- 端点:
GET /ping - 用途: 验证API是否正在运行并检查当前环境状态
- 请求示例:
curl https://api.example.com/ping - 成功响应 (200 OK): json { "message": "Fast Link API", "version": "1.0.2", "environment": "production" }
2. 获取Instagram视频数据
-
端点:
GET /fetch -
用途: 从Instagram URL提取视频下载链接、缩略图和元数据
-
参数:
url(String, 必需): Instagram帖子/Reel的URL
-
请求示例:
curl "https://api.example.com/fetch?url=https://www.instagram.com/p/ABC123xyz/" -
成功响应 (200 OK): json { "status": 200, "message": "Video data fetched successfully", "data": { "downloadedURL": { "developer": "Amish Sohail", "status": true, "data": [ { "thumbnail": "https://api.example.com/download?token=eyJ0eXAiOiJKV1QiLCJhbGciOiJIUzI1NiJ9...", "url": "https://api.example.com/download?token=eyJ0eXAiOiJKV1QiLCJhbGciOiJIUzI1NiJ9..." } ] } } }
-
响应字段说明:
status: HTTP状态码(成功为200)message: 人类可读的成功消息data.downloadedURL.status: 提取是否成功(true/false)data.downloadedURL.data: 包含下载链接的视频对象数组data.downloadedURL.data[].thumbnail: 用于预览的缩略图图像URLdata.downloadedURL.data[].url: 视频文件的直接下载链接
-
错误响应示例:
- 400 Bad Request:
{"error": "URL parameter is missing", "status": 400, "message": "Please provide url query parameter"} - 500 Internal Server Error:
{"error": "Failed to fetch video data", "status": 500, "message": "Unable to extract video information from the URL"}
- 400 Bad Request:
-
支持的Instagram URL类型: Instagram Reels, Video Posts
-
使用案例:
- 为内容存档提取视频URL
- 构建视频管理仪表板
- 将Instagram内容集成到您的应用程序中
- 分析视频元数据和统计信息
- 创建内容备份系统
响应状态码
| 状态码 | HTTP状态 | 含义 | 发生情况 |
|---|---|---|---|
| 200 | OK | 请求成功 | 视频数据获取成功 |
| 400 | Bad Request | 无效/缺少参数 | 缺少URL参数或格式无效 |
| 404 | Not Found | 端点不存在 | 使用了错误的端点路径 |
| 500 | Internal Server Error | 服务器端错误 | 无法从URL提取视频信息 |
| 502 | Bad Gateway | 源不可用 | 无法访问Instagram或视频源 |
| 504 | Gateway Timeout | 请求超时 | 视频检索耗时过长 |
响应格式
所有API响应都遵循一致的JSON结构,以确保可预测性和易于处理。
成功响应格式: json { "status": 200, "message": "Descriptive success message", "data": { "downloadedURL": { "status": true, "data": [ { "thumbnail": "...", "url": "..." } ] } } }
错误响应格式: json { "error": "Error type/category", "status": 400, "message": "Detailed error message explaining what went wrong" }
版本历史
| 版本 | 日期 | 变更 |
|---|---|---|
| 1.0.2 | 2024 | 当前稳定版本 |
| 1.0.1 | 2024 | 错误修复和改进 |
| 1.0.0 | 2024 | 初始版本 |




